Historic work by Romano Mussolini, oil on canvas 40x50 cm, featuring the fantastical representation of "Solitude," a piece with beautiful colors and an atmosphere typical of the master's painting. The work is stamped with authentic period d'arte Roma studio stamps and seals on the back. On the rear there is a second signature "Mussolini".

Romano, son of Benito Mussolini and Donna Rachele, was born in Forlì on September 26, 1927.

The son of the Duce's passion for painting began in 1945, when in Naples, under the capable guidance of painters Corrura and Terraccini, he started painting, achieving for his works, Romano Mussolini, flattering results and assertions in the national and international artistic fields.
Romano Mussolini, a versatile artist, works with great seriousness, plays, composes jazz music, writes, but his fixed idea remains painting, as evidenced by the interest with which he creates his works.
In his paintings, Romano Mussolini depicts landscapes, still lifes, the abstract dream of the past, his dearest memories, the faces of beautiful women, his clowns, the dancers of the seventies, the gypsy scenes, the Venice carnivals.
The continual search for new settings is the charm, color, and reality of Romano Mussolini Painter’s palette.
Romano states that there is nothing more beautiful than living in art with art."
